Ponte Giacomo Matteotti
Ponte Giacomo Matteotti, formerly Ponte del Littorio, is a bridge that links Lungotevere Arnaldo da Brescia to Piazza delle Cinque Giornate in Rome, in the Rione Prati and in the Flaminio and Della Vittoria quarters.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Castel Sant'Angelo, also known as Mausoleum of Hadrian, is a towering rotunda in Parco Adriano, Rome, Italy. It was initially commissioned by the Roman Emperor Hadrian as a mausoleum for himself and his family. Castel Sant’Angelo is situated 1¼ km south of Ponte Giacomo Matteotti.

The Parish Basilica of Santa Maria del Popolo is a titular church and a minor basilica in Rome run by the Augustinian order. It stands on the north side of Piazza del Popolo, one of the most famous squares in the city. Santa Maria del Popolo is situated 580 metres southeast of Ponte Giacomo Matteotti.
